Applications
Hexan-2-yl furan-2-carboxylate is an ester used as a fragrance ingredient providing fruity notes in perfumes and personal care products; it is commonly evaluated as an intermediate in fragrance and flavor synthesis, and may be employed in cosmetics/personal care formulations and household products to impart scent; in industrial manufacturing it can function as a fragrance component or processing intermediate for fragrance and flavor chemistries, and may be considered for use in plastics or coatings formulations.
